Assessment of pupils in teaching Czech language and literature at secondary school

Annotation The aim of the work will be to determine used and preferred methods and forms of assessment among teachers of czech language and literature at the 2nd grade of primary school. The theoretical part will deal with school rating, types, forms and methods of assessment in relation to their possible use in the evaluation of Czech language teaching at the 2nd grade of primary school. The empirical part of the work will consist of a case study examining how teachers at the 2nd grade of primary school assess pupils in Czech language lessons and the problems which they encouter in the evaluation. The method used will be observation of teaching and consequently interview with teachers will be conducted.
